What we've been up to:

Sophia’s Constantly Becoming exhibit at the Fredericksburg Area Museum opened on Oct. 5th and continues through the end of the year.  It was a great time for all and we are so thankful for the wonderful and positive comments folks have made about her work and the exhibit. 


Many thanks to wonderful staff and kids at Oyster-Adams elementary school in Washington, DC for inviting Sophia to talk about her art on October 30th and spread the word that everyone has greatness and talents to give the world.


On Oct. 20th Sophia went to the Disability Resource 25th Gala dinner at the Fredericksburg Expo Center where one of her donated items for the live auction was a top seller!
